What Makes a Good Internet Plan for People Over 50
The ideal internet plan balances speed with actual usage needs. For most seniors, a connection supporting video streaming, web browsing, and video calls is sufficient. Key factors to consider include:
-
Reliable service with minimal downtime
-
Simple billing without hidden fees
-
Accessible customer support
-
No long-term contract requirements
-
Adequate but not excessive speeds (50-100 Mbps is typically plenty)
How to Choose the Right Speed for Your Needs
Internet speed requirements vary based on your online activities. For basic email and web browsing, 25 Mbps might suffice. However, if you regularly stream HD content or participate in video calls with family, 50-100 Mbps provides a better experience. Consider how many devices connect simultaneously and your typical online activities when selecting speed tiers.
